  1/*
  2 * sysctl_net_ipv4.c: sysctl interface to net IPV4 subsystem.
  3 *
  4 * Begun April 1, 1996, Mike Shaver.
  5 * Added /proc/sys/net/ipv4 directory entry (empty =) ). [MS]
  6 */
  7
  8#include <linux/mm.h>
  9#include <linux/module.h>
 10#include <linux/sysctl.h>
 11#include <linux/igmp.h>
 12#include <linux/inetdevice.h>
 13#include <linux/seqlock.h>
 14#include <linux/init.h>
 15#include <linux/slab.h>
 16#include <linux/nsproxy.h>
 17#include <linux/swap.h>
 18#include <net/snmp.h>
 19#include <net/icmp.h>
 20#include <net/ip.h>
 21#include <net/route.h>
 22#include <net/tcp.h>
 23#include <net/udp.h>
 24#include <net/cipso_ipv4.h>
 25#include <net/inet_frag.h>
 26#include <net/ping.h>
 27#include <net/tcp_memcontrol.h>
 28
 29static int zero;
 30static int one = 1;
 31static int four = 4;
 32static int gso_max_segs = GSO_MAX_SEGS;
 33static int tcp_retr1_max = 255;
 34static int ip_local_port_range_min[] = { 1, 1 };
 35static int ip_local_port_range_max[] = { 65535, 65535 };
 36static int tcp_adv_win_scale_min = -31;
 37static int tcp_adv_win_scale_max = 31;
 38static int ip_ttl_min = 1;
 39static int ip_ttl_max = 255;
 40static int tcp_syn_retries_min = 1;
 41static int tcp_syn_retries_max = MAX_TCP_SYNCNT;
 42static int ip_ping_group_range_min[] = { 0, 0 };
 43static int ip_ping_group_range_max[] = { GID_T_MAX, GID_T_MAX };
 44
 45/* Update system visible IP port range */
 46static void set_local_port_range(struct net *net, int range[2])
 47{
 48	write_seqlock(&net->ipv4.ip_local_ports.lock);
 49	net->ipv4.ip_local_ports.range[0] = range[0];
 50	net->ipv4.ip_local_ports.range[1] = range[1];
 51	write_sequnlock(&net->ipv4.ip_local_ports.lock);
 52}
 53
 54/* Validate changes from /proc interface. */
 55static int ipv4_local_port_range(struct ctl_table *table, int write,
 56				 void __user *buffer,
 57				 size_t *lenp, loff_t *ppos)
 58{
 59	struct net *net =
 60		container_of(table->data, struct net, ipv4.ip_local_ports.range);
 61	int ret;
 62	int range[2];
 63	struct ctl_table tmp = {
 64		.data = &range,
 65		.maxlen = sizeof(range),
 66		.mode = table->mode,
 67		.extra1 = &ip_local_port_range_min,
 68		.extra2 = &ip_local_port_range_max,
 69	};
 70
 71	inet_get_local_port_range(net, &range[0], &range[1]);
 72
 73	ret = proc_dointvec_minmax(&tmp, write, buffer, lenp, ppos);
 74
 75	if (write && ret == 0) {
 76		if (range[1] < range[0])
 77			ret = -EINVAL;
 78		else
 79			set_local_port_range(net, range);
 80	}
 81
 82	return ret;
 83}
 84
 85
 86static void inet_get_ping_group_range_table(struct ctl_table *table, kgid_t *low, kgid_t *high)
 87{
 88	kgid_t *data = table->data;
 89	struct net *net =
 90		container_of(table->data, struct net, ipv4.ping_group_range.range);
 91	unsigned int seq;
 92	do {
 93		seq = read_seqbegin(&net->ipv4.ip_local_ports.lock);
 94
 95		*low = data[0];
 96		*high = data[1];
 97	} while (read_seqretry(&net->ipv4.ip_local_ports.lock, seq));
 98}
 99
100/* Update system visible IP port range */
101static void set_ping_group_range(struct ctl_table *table, kgid_t low, kgid_t high)
102{
103	kgid_t *data = table->data;
104	struct net *net =
105		container_of(table->data, struct net, ipv4.ping_group_range.range);
106	write_seqlock(&net->ipv4.ip_local_ports.lock);
107	data[0] = low;
108	data[1] = high;
109	write_sequnlock(&net->ipv4.ip_local_ports.lock);
110}
111
112/* Validate changes from /proc interface. */
113static int ipv4_ping_group_range(struct ctl_table *table, int write,
114				 void __user *buffer,
115				 size_t *lenp, loff_t *ppos)
116{
117	struct user_namespace *user_ns = current_user_ns();
118	int ret;
119	gid_t urange[2];
120	kgid_t low, high;
121	struct ctl_table tmp = {
122		.data = &urange,
123		.maxlen = sizeof(urange),
124		.mode = table->mode,
125		.extra1 = &ip_ping_group_range_min,
126		.extra2 = &ip_ping_group_range_max,
127	};
128
129	inet_get_ping_group_range_table(table, &low, &high);
130	urange[0] = from_kgid_munged(user_ns, low);
131	urange[1] = from_kgid_munged(user_ns, high);
132	ret = proc_dointvec_minmax(&tmp, write, buffer, lenp, ppos);
133
134	if (write && ret == 0) {
135		low = make_kgid(user_ns, urange[0]);
136		high = make_kgid(user_ns, urange[1]);
137		if (!gid_valid(low) || !gid_valid(high) ||
138		    (urange[1] < urange[0]) || gid_lt(high, low)) {
139			low = make_kgid(&init_user_ns, 1);
140			high = make_kgid(&init_user_ns, 0);
141		}
142		set_ping_group_range(table, low, high);
143	}
144
145	return ret;
146}
147
148static int proc_tcp_congestion_control(struct ctl_table *ctl, int write,
149				       void __user *buffer, size_t *lenp, loff_t *ppos)
150{
151	char val[TCP_CA_NAME_MAX];
152	struct ctl_table tbl = {
153		.data = val,
154		.maxlen = TCP_CA_NAME_MAX,
155	};
156	int ret;
157
158	tcp_get_default_congestion_control(val);
159
160	ret = proc_dostring(&tbl, write, buffer, lenp, ppos);
161	if (write && ret == 0)
162		ret = tcp_set_default_congestion_control(val);
163	return ret;
164}
165
166static int proc_tcp_available_congestion_control(struct ctl_table *ctl,
167						 int write,
168						 void __user *buffer, size_t *lenp,
169						 loff_t *ppos)
170{
171	struct ctl_table tbl = { .maxlen = TCP_CA_BUF_MAX, };
172	int ret;
173
174	tbl.data = kmalloc(tbl.maxlen, GFP_USER);
175	if (!tbl.data)
176		return -ENOMEM;
177	tcp_get_available_congestion_control(tbl.data, TCP_CA_BUF_MAX);
178	ret = proc_dostring(&tbl, write, buffer, lenp, ppos);
179	kfree(tbl.data);
180	return ret;
181}
182
183static int proc_allowed_congestion_control(struct ctl_table *ctl,
184					   int write,
185					   void __user *buffer, size_t *lenp,
186					   loff_t *ppos)
187{
188	struct ctl_table tbl = { .maxlen = TCP_CA_BUF_MAX };
189	int ret;
190
191	tbl.data = kmalloc(tbl.maxlen, GFP_USER);
192	if (!tbl.data)
193		return -ENOMEM;
194
195	tcp_get_allowed_congestion_control(tbl.data, tbl.maxlen);
196	ret = proc_dostring(&tbl, write, buffer, lenp, ppos);
197	if (write && ret == 0)
198		ret = tcp_set_allowed_congestion_control(tbl.data);
199	kfree(tbl.data);
200	return ret;
201}
202
203static int proc_tcp_fastopen_key(struct ctl_table *ctl, int write,
204				 void __user *buffer, size_t *lenp,
205				 loff_t *ppos)
206{
207	struct ctl_table tbl = { .maxlen = (TCP_FASTOPEN_KEY_LENGTH * 2 + 10) };
208	struct tcp_fastopen_context *ctxt;
209	int ret;
210	u32  user_key[4]; /* 16 bytes, matching TCP_FASTOPEN_KEY_LENGTH */
 
 
 
 
211
212	tbl.data = kmalloc(tbl.maxlen, GFP_KERNEL);
213	if (!tbl.data)
214		return -ENOMEM;
 
 
 
 
 
 
 
 
 
 
 
215
 
216	rcu_read_lock();
217	ctxt = rcu_dereference(tcp_fastopen_ctx);
218	if (ctxt)
219		memcpy(user_key, ctxt->key, TCP_FASTOPEN_KEY_LENGTH);
220	else
221		memset(user_key, 0, sizeof(user_key));
222	rcu_read_unlock();
 
223
224	snprintf(tbl.data, tbl.maxlen, "%08x-%08x-%08x-%08x",
225		user_key[0], user_key[1], user_key[2], user_key[3]);
226	ret = proc_dostring(&tbl, write, buffer, lenp, ppos);
227
228	if (write && ret == 0) {
229		if (sscanf(tbl.data, "%x-%x-%x-%x", user_key, user_key + 1,
230			   user_key + 2, user_key + 3) != 4) {
231			ret = -EINVAL;
232			goto bad_key;
233		}
234		/* Generate a dummy secret but don't publish it. This
235		 * is needed so we don't regenerate a new key on the
236		 * first invocation of tcp_fastopen_cookie_gen
237		 */
238		tcp_fastopen_init_key_once(false);
239		tcp_fastopen_reset_cipher(user_key, TCP_FASTOPEN_KEY_LENGTH);
240	}
241
242bad_key:
243	pr_debug("proc FO key set 0x%x-%x-%x-%x <- 0x%s: %u\n",
244	       user_key[0], user_key[1], user_key[2], user_key[3],
245	       (char *)tbl.data, ret);
246	kfree(tbl.data);
247	return ret;
248}
